FreshRSS
Self-hostable RSS feed aggregator.
FreshRSS aggregates RSS, Atom, JSON, and WebSub feeds on a self‑hosted server, offering a lightweight web interface for reading, searching, and organizing articles. It supports multiple users, anonymous browsing, custom tags, and can generate feeds by scraping sites with XPath when no native feed exists. An API and command‑line client enable mobile and third‑party access, while extensions and themes allow further customization.
The software is targeted at individuals or groups who want full control over their feed data and avoid reliance on external services. It runs on typical web servers with PHP 8.1+ and common extensions, and can operate on modest hardware such as a Raspberry Pi while handling large collections of feeds and articles.
Distinctive features include real‑time push notifications via WebSub, OPML import/export, multilingual support for over fifteen languages, and a flexible authentication system that includes web forms, HTTP authentication, and OpenID Connect. The project is released under the AGPL‑3.0 license and is maintained as a community‑driven, open‑source solution.
